Job Summary

We're seeking a highly skilled and physically fit Highway Maintenance Specialist to join our team. As a key member of our maintenance crew, you'll be responsible for ensuring the safety and efficiency of our roadways. Your daily work activities will vary based on project needs, weather, and road conditions.

Key Responsibilities
  • Operate heavy equipment, such as tandem dump trucks, loaders, and tractors
  • Plow snow, mow grass and weeds, and remove debris from roadways
  • Install and repair guardrails, highway markers, and signs
  • Filling potholes and roadway cracks
  • Setting out signs and cones for traffic control
  • Removing and covering graffiti
  • Installing pavement markings/striping
  • Stopping or slowing traffic in emergency situations
  • Maintaining equipment and performing minor repairs
Requirements
  • At least two years of physical labor and/or heavy equipment operation experience
  • Commercial Driver's License Class A or B with no restriction on air brakes that allows operation within Colorado
